R visa for foreign talents in China

A visa for high-level foreign talents and urgently needed specialists whom the Chinese state requires. It serves as the basis for subsequently obtaining a residence permit and working for the inviting party in China.

Who can obtain an R visa

The R visa is issued on a single ground — talent status recognised by the state.

High-level foreign talents and urgently needed specialists

  • Compliance with the conditions and requirements for attracting high-level foreign talents and urgently needed specialists set by the competent authorities of the Chinese government
  • Proof of status through documents submitted with the visa application together with the passport and photograph
  • Proof of the applicant's lawful stay or residence at the time the application is filed

How the process runs

The R visa allows entry; the residence permit is obtained separately after arrival in China.

  1. 1

    Preparing the documents and the application

    The online visa application form is completed and accompanied by the passport, a photograph, proof of lawful stay or residence and materials confirming the status of a high-level talent or urgently needed specialist under the criteria of the competent Chinese authorities.

  2. 2

    Filing the application with a Chinese embassy or consulate

    The application is filed with the Chinese diplomatic mission covering the applicant's actual place of stay, together with the previous Chinese passport or previous Chinese visa, if any.

  3. 3

    Receiving the R visa

    Once the documents have been checked, the consulate issues a category R visa.

  4. 4

    Obtaining the residence permit after entry

    within 30 days of entry

    If the visa is marked as requiring a residence permit, the application is filed with the foreigners affairs department of the police at the intended place of residence. For applicants with the status of a high-level talent or urgently needed specialist, the documents may be filed by the inviting organisation or individual, by relatives or by a specialised service organisation.

  5. 5

    Receiving the residence permit

    decision no later than 15 working days from the date the documents are accepted

    The police examine the documents and decide on issuance within the validity of the receipt of acceptance — no more than 15 working days. High-level foreign talents, urgently needed specialists and investors may be granted a residence permit valid for up to 5 years.

Trips, renewal and the grace period

A residence permit is obtained after entry

An extension of the residence permit is applied for under the same rules as the first issue: the applicant submits supporting materials for the ground of stay, and the police may extend the term or replace the document. For high-level foreign talents, urgently needed specialists and investors, the extended residence permit may likewise be issued for up to 5 years.

Frequently asked questions about R visa for foreign talents

Who is issued with an R visa?
Category R is intended for high-level foreign talents and urgently needed specialists whom the state considers necessary for China. The applicant must meet the conditions and requirements set by the competent authorities of the Chinese government and attach supporting materials to the application.
How much does the residence permit cost after an R visa?
The fee depends on the validity of the document: CNY 400 for a residence permit valid for up to 1 year, CNY 800 for 1 to 3 years and CNY 1,000 for 3 to 5 years.
How long does it take to obtain the residence permit?
The receipt of acceptance is valid for no more than 15 working days from the date the documents are accepted — within that period the foreigners affairs authority decides whether to issue the residence permit.
For how long is a residence permit granted to a foreign talent?
For high-level foreign talents, urgently needed specialists and investors the residence permit may be issued for up to 5 years; for those working in registered organisations in good standing — up to 2 years; for everyone else — up to 1 year.
Who may file the documents if the applicant cannot attend in person?
For applicants with the status of a high-level talent or urgently needed specialist, as well as for persons under 16 and over 60, the documents may be filed by the inviting organisation or individual, by the applicant's relatives or by a specialised service organisation.
How does the R visa differ from the Z work visa?
The Z visa is intended for everyone entering China to work under employment. The R visa is only for those recognised as high-level foreign talents or urgently needed specialists under separate criteria of the competent Chinese authorities.
